I can't see that this will work.

We've been asked to exit to the main loop; probably for an interrupt. The next thing that's likely to happen is that cpu_cc->do_interrupt will adjust cpu state to continue in the guest interrupt handler.  The cflags_next_tb flag that you're setting up is not relevant to that context.

This seems related to Phil's reported problem

   https://gitlab.com/qemu-project/qemu/-/issues/245

in which an interrupt arrives before we finish processing the watchpoint.

I *think* we need to make cflags_next_tb != -1 be treated like any other interrupt disable bit, and delay delivery of the interrupt.  Which also means that we should not check for exit_tb at the beginning of any TB we generate for the watchpoint step.
